TorontoCL at CMCL 2021 Shared Task: RoBERTa with Multi-Stage Fine-Tuning for Eye-Tracking Prediction

Eye movement data during reading is a useful source of information for understanding language comprehension processes.In this paper, we describe our submission to the CMCL 2021 shared task on predicting human reading patterns.Our model uses RoBERTa with a regression layer to predict 5 eye-tracking features.We train the model in two stages: we first finetune on the Provo corpus (another eye-tracking dataset), then fine-tune on the task data.We compare different Transformer models and apply ensembling methods to improve the performance.Our final submission achieves a MAE score of 3.929, ranking 3rd place out of 13 teams that participated in this shared task.
